Minter Dialogue with Rupert Robson
Rupert Robson studied philosophy of mind at Oxford and pursued a career in banking until 2006, when he turned his attention to writing about how humankind might shape the world and in turn be shaped in the coming decades. The result is his book, "The Sentient Robot: The Last Two Hurdles in the Race to Build Artificial Superintelligence." In this conversation, we discuss his career path, the importance of the humanities in business, the soft and hard problems of consciousness, empathy and artificial intelligence, the route to Artificial Superintelligence, the important ethical considerations and how business might think about dealing with sentient machines.
